How much do firearm store j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for firearm store in Wisconsin is $17.17,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.07 and $18.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a firearm store?

A Firearm Store job typically involves selling firearms, ammunition, and related accessories while 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local laws. Employees may assist customers with selecting firearms, conducting background checks, and providing safety information. Store personnel are also responsible for inventory management, maintaining records, and following strict legal guidelines. Customer service and knowledge of firearm laws and safety are essential for this role.

Job description

Are you friendly and self-motivated? Do you enjoy the outdoors and get excited talking about hunting or fishing? If so, this is the perfect role for you!
The Sporting Goods Team Member will provide a positive and efficient customer experience. The position builds rapport through customer interactions. This position gives customer suggestions to increase sales for the company.
Job duties:
  • Greet and engage all Customers and provide Best in Class service.
  • Keep all endcaps, side merchandise, and sale items full and in stock.
  • Maintains customer readiness standards by keeping sales floor clean, including shelves, rail tops, displays and kick plates.
  • Assist with completing in-store price changes including regular price, clearance, and sale price changes.
  • Execute nightly recovery of departments through fronting and facing of shelves, sweeping and cleaning, and critical product filling.
  • Train on cash register functionality and is available to promptly assist with running a cash register if customer demand requires.
  • Assist in merchandise resets, visual display maintenance, housekeeping, and the coordination of the freight flow process to ensure sales floor representation of all merchandise.
  • Positive promotion of Fleet Farm customer loyalty program, credit card, and other company initiatives.

Job Requirements:
  • High School Diploma or GED preferred.
  • Ability to work a flexible schedule, including days, nights, weekends, and holidays is required.
  • Team Members who handle or sell firearms must be 18 years of age or older, be able to possess a firearm under the Gun Control Act 18 USC 922(g), pass a background check, be trained on firearms sales and safety, and must comply with all applicable state, federal, and local laws and regulations with respect to the sale, storage, and safe handling of firearms.
  • Previous retail or related experience preferred.
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s. on a regular basis and climb ladders is required.

Fleet Farm, headquartered in Appleton, Wisconsin, is a retail chain catering to life in the North Central United States. The company was founded by Stewart Mills Sr. and his sons, Stewart Jr. and Henry, in 1955. Introducing a one-stop comprehensive “fleet pricing” model, the company has since grown into over 40 locations across several states, becoming an iconic brand in the region. Fleet Farm operates within the retail industry, offering a comprehensive range of products and services that cater to customers' needs outdoor gear, farming and pet supplies, home improvement tools, automotive goods, hunting and fishing equipment, and even snacks and clothing.
